    Finland can't really do much with ships that big. Not only would it take up to half of the navy's likely (unmobilized) manpower just to crew a single battleship, they also would be well nigh unusable in most of the Finnish coastal sea area because their draft is over 9 metres.     The Soviet evacuation of Tallinn was IOTL one of the bloodiest naval battles in history, period, with the Soviets losing 12 000 or more people and more than 60 ships of different sizes in a couple of days.
